**Ticket #PLOCK-218 — rotater hiccup.** Heads up for the sync: our secrets-rotation tool (Spindle) skipped two vault namespaces last Tuesday because the dry-run flag got baked into the cron wrapper during the refactor. No secrets expired, but we were one cycle away. Fix is merged; Marguerite added an alert if rotation count drops to zero. Verify you're on the patched build, identified by the token below.

pipeline stamp: htk4_66df

# Transition to Annual Billing — Managers Only

From next quarter, Quillbrook Systems will move all new Lanternfile subscriptions to annual billing by default. Monthly plans remain available but will carry a 12% premium. Finance projects improved cash predictability and a modest churn reduction based on the Ostenvale pilot. Department heads should brief account teams by the 15th and route exceptions through the pricing committee. Messaging guidance is on the commercial wiki. The rationale driving this timing is summarised below.

management briefing: Headcount on the Belix team goes from 60 to 93 by the end of November. Gross margin on Belix came in at 23 percent against a plan of 47 percent.

Action item from the Snackline restock planner outage (owner: release team). The planner generated duplicate routes whenever a machine was flagged offline mid-run. Fix is merged; we still need a release gate that blocks deploys while a restock cycle is in flight. Add the gate check to the rollout checklist before the next cut. Full gate criteria are documented on the internal page below.

dashboard of yahaf-kawep = https://grafana.nelvrocorp.internal/spaces/projects/spaces/364313bfe15e

Step 4 — Migrate RestockPilot planner

Swap the old route solver for the new slot-demand model. Drop the `legacy_fill` column; it's derived now. Re-run the depot seeding job before first deploy or the planner schedules empty trucks. Verify the Kelder depot fixture passes, then the Marnwick one. Rollback is a config flip, not a schema revert, so review that path too. The new service reads the following settings at boot.

settings of bahip-hahip:
[wenath]
host = wenath.lumiclabs.corp
user = wenath_svc
database = wenath_prod